Ownership. Unless specifically addressed otherwise in the Contract, the State of Florida shall be the owner of all intellectual property rights to all property created or developed in connection with the Contract.

Ownership. Unless specifically addressed otherwise in the ContractCustomer’s contract, the State of Florida shall be the owner of all intellectual property rights to all new property created or developed in connection with the Customer’s contract. This shall not apply to intellectual property developed prior to the execution of the Term Contract.

Ownership. Unless Subject to Section 8.4.4, unless specifically addressed otherwise in the Contract, the State of Florida shall be the owner of all intellectual property rights to all property created or developed specifically and uniquely within the scope of a Statement of Work for services in connection with the ContractContract (“Services Deliverables”). For clarity, Service Deliverables shall exclude Contractor Intellectual Property.
